Gay composer-lyricist Stephen Sondheim's bloody triumph Sweeney Todd makes its way to PBS with the premiere of Sweeney Todd in Concert: The Demon Barber of Fleet Street, premiering on Wednesday, October 31 (check local listings). The story tells the tale of Sweeney Todd, a London barber who lures his enemies into his chair so that he may slit their throats in revenge. Taped before a live audience in July, this concert production features George Hearn as Todd and Patti LuPone as Mrs. Lovett, backed by the San Francisco Symphony and Chorus.
